Tilt to Concentrate

Does your dog ever tilt its head, when it’s listening to you say words like leash, stick, or ball? Researchers think it’s because they’re trying to match a word, with an object. After testing many dogs, they found the especially smart ones tilted their heads, when concentrating on commands to go get different toys.

Jiggly Jellyfish

Today is Jellyfish Day, so start out by watching these amazing creatures. Search for “world jellyfish day,” on NOAA.gov, to see how jellies swim, and glow in the dark. Most jellyfish have stinging tentacles, and some can reach 100 feet long. Jellyfish don’t have brains, and they eat and poop from the same opening!

A Teeny Tiny Antelope is Born

There’s a tiny new baby, at the Folly Farm Zoo in Wales. Lady Coconut, a Kirk’s dik-dik, gave birth to a female calf named Bounty. Kirk’s dik-diks are the smallest species of antelope, with adults growing only 15 inches tall. Bounty and her mom are both doing well.

What’s That Horrible Stench?

A plant named Rhea, is blooming at Eastern Connecticut State University. Rhea is a corpse flower that blooms once every 7 years, and smells like rotting flesh! The 8-foot tall flower only lasts 48 hours, and opens at night. Catch a glimpse of the Titan Arum, and marvel over the awful stench!

Alive in Memory

Today in Mexico, as well as many Latin American communities, is the celebration of Day of the Dead, or Día de los Muertos. People remember their loved ones who have died, with small altars holding flowers, candles, and some of their favorite things. Beautifully decorated sugar skulls, and parades, also honor deceased family members.

8-Year-Old Climbs El Capitan

Rock climbers have to be really good, to conquer El Capitan. The rock formation in California’s Yosemite National Park, is extremely difficult to climb, but it was no match for 8-year-old Sam Baker. The second grader ascended 3000-feet, with the help of ropes, anchors, and his dad. Sam’s been climbing nearly his entire life.

That Must Be a Fantastic Album

Are you a fan, of Taylor Swift? Apparently, so is everyone else. Songs from the singer’s latest album, Midnights, hold all Top 10 spots on the Billboard Music chart. It’s the first time in history, that has ever happened. In fact, all 20 songs from Taylor Swift’s album, are now in the Top 100. Amazing!
